1.通过图形界面的方式添加外键:
其中SNO和CNO在SC表中是外键,而在各自的表中则是主键;
同理添加CNO外键
2.通过写SQL语句实现添加外键
输入如下图中的SQL 语句:
--建立SC表中的SNO和CNO的外键约束
alter table SC
add constraint fk_SNO
foreign key (SNO) references S(SNO)
go
alter table SC
add constraint fk_CNO
foreign key (CNO) references C(CNO)
go
这里我们进行语句的解释:
alter table 表名(需要建立外键的表)
add constraint fk_CNO(外键列名)
foreign key (CNO) references C(CNO)(另外一个引用的主键名中的列名)
go